Thank you for providing the example video.
To make a small correction about the content:
- for OCR, the OCR results written in the image should be entered in raster order, sorted based on the top-left coordinates of each box.
- For example, if an image has the text "wow hyperclovax" written on it, you can simply input that string as is.
Similarly, for video, you can input texts to "stt" field by utilizing an STT (Speech-to-Text) engine.
